How to Be a Good Bottom Understanding Your Role

Understanding your role as a bottom in a relationship is crucial for fostering a healthy, respectful connection. Here’s how to be a good bottom while ensuring mutual satisfaction and respect:

  • Communication: Open and honest communication with your partner about boundaries, preferences, and limits is essential.
  • Consent: Always ensure that all activities are consensual. Revisit consent regularly.
  • Trust: Build and maintain trust with your partner. Trust is the foundation of any successful dynamic.
  • Self-care: Prioritize your physical and emotional well-being. Know when to take breaks and communicate your needs.
  • Education: Continuously educate yourself about safe practices and techniques. Stay informed to ensure safety and pleasure.

Remember, being a good bottom involves active participation, understanding, and empathy towards your partner’s needs and desires.
